Project 9 : Integrated Project

This was the biggest studio project in this semester. We are asked to design a Batu Ferringhi Information Centre. Detail site analysis presentation drawing, design proposal, a report of development proposal and conceptual model. We couldn't close our mouth when we got this project... So many things we need to do in three week time. Group work never a easy work. A full co-operation is needed in such a project...

Project 8 : (RE) Visited

These are some attractive photos that I captured when we went to Batu Ferringhi for site analysis.










8A, community facility and tourism activities. We have learned how to do a site analysis in public places. We had to be observant all the time. And  we had discussed the uniqueness of Batu Ferringhi.
8B, environment and spatial analysis. Not only the circulation, vegetation, buffer zone and pollutions, we have identified the type of building along the Batu Ferringhi. This was my first time went to a seaside area but not to play but doing my assignment there.
